Enhance Your Event with a Culinary Star: Choosing the Right Chef Agent
Planning an extraordinary event? A talented chef can create your culinary experience into something truly memorable. However, navigating the world of accomplished chefs can be daunting. That's where a reputable chef agent comes. A skilled chef agent acts as a conduit between you and top culinary talent, guaranteeing a seamless and exceptional collaboration.
They possess an in-depth understanding of the culinary landscape, identifying chefs whose proficiencies align perfectly with your event's concept.
A good chef agent will in addition handle arrangements, such as contracts, schedules, and cuisine development. Finally, by enlisting the expertise of a chef agent, you can relinquish knowing that your culinary needs are in capable hands.
Let's delve deeper into the essential qualities to look for when selecting the right chef agent for your event.
- Background: Seek an agent with a proven history of successfully connecting chefs with events similar to yours.
- Network: A strong network is crucial, as it allows the agent to offer a wide range of culinary talent.
- Transparency: Choose an agent who is responsive, communicative, and forthright about their process.

Attracting a Celebrity Chef: Agent Insights & Tips
Securing a celebrity chef for your event can appear like an insurmountable task. Their schedules are packed, their demands significant, and the competition is fierce. But don't fret; with the right approach and a little insider knowledge, you can triumphantly land your dream chef. Agents who represent these culinary stars hold the keys to success, and they're website willing to share their secrets. First, understand that building relationships is key. Networking at industry events and nurturing connections with agents is crucial. When you contact an agent, be prepared with a clear outline of your event, including the target audience, budget constraints, and ambition.
- Showcase what makes your event unique. What draws a celebrity chef to participate in? Is it the purpose? The opportunity to engage with fans? Or perhaps the chance to create something new?
- Extend a competitive package that includes not only an appropriate fee but also travel, accommodation, and any other necessities the chef may have.
- Allow time. Don't expect an immediate response. Agents are busy, and securing a celebrity chef can take weeks. Keep your line of communication open and remain connected regularly.
Finally, remember that building a strong relationship with an agent is important to long-term success. Treat them courteously, and they'll be more likely to champion your cause and help you land the perfect celebrity chef for your event.
